Assurance: Quality and Internal Audit

Assurance is an essential aspect of any organization that focuses on ensuring the accuracy and reliability of information, processes, and systems. There are two main types of assurance: quality assurance and internal audit. In this article, we will explore both these topics in detail.

Quality Assurance

Quality assurance (QA) is a systematic process of monitoring, evaluating, and improving the quality of products, services, and processes within an organization. It involves the development and implementation of a set of policies, procedures, and standards that are designed to ensure that the organization's products and services meet specified requirements and customer expectations. The main goal of QA is to improve the overall performance of the organization, increase customer satisfaction, and reduce the risk of errors or defects in products and services.

Key aspects of Quality Assurance include:

  • Documentation: Creating and maintaining detailed documentation of processes, procedures, and standards.
  • Training: Providing training to employees on QA policies and procedures, as well as on the importance of quality in their work.
  • Evaluation: Regularly evaluating processes and products to identify areas for improvement and ensure compliance with QA standards.
  • Continuous Improvement: Implementing corrective actions and making continuous improvements to processes, procedures, and products to enhance quality.

Internal Audit

Internal audit is an independent, objective, and systematic assessment of an organization's activities, processes, and controls. It is designed to provide assurance to management and the board of directors that the organization's operations are in compliance with established policies, procedures, and regulations. The main goal of internal audit is to add value to the organization by improving its operations, identifying potential risks, and providing recommendations for improvement.

Key aspects of Internal Audit include:

  • Risk Assessment: Identifying and assessing the risks associated with an organization's activities and operations.
  • Audit Planning: Developing an audit plan based on the organization's risks and objectives.
  • Audit Execution: Conducting audits of specific areas within the organization, following established audit procedures and techniques.
  • Reporting: Communicating the findings and recommendations from the audit to management and the board of directors.
  • Monitoring: Monitoring the implementation of corrective actions and the effectiveness of the organization's internal controls.

In conclusion, assurance plays a crucial role in ensuring the quality and reliability of products, services, and processes within an organization. By implementing quality assurance and conducting internal audits, organizations can improve their performance, reduce risks, and enhance customer satisfaction.
